Why Doc Camera For Classroom Is Necessary
From my experience, having a doc camera in the classroom has been a game-changer. It allows me to share detailed visuals of documents, student work, or small objects with the entire class instantly. Instead of everyone crowding around a single desk or struggling to see tiny details, the doc camera projects everything clearly on the screen, making lessons more engaging and accessible.
I’ve noticed that using a doc camera helps me save time and keeps my lessons flowing smoothly. Instead of writing everything on the board or repeating explanations, I can quickly display worksheets, diagrams, or even live demonstrations. This immediacy keeps students focused and encourages participation, as they can easily follow along and ask questions in real time.
Overall, my classroom feels more interactive and inclusive with a doc camera. It supports diverse learning styles by combining visual and verbal instruction, and it’s especially helpful for students who learn better by seeing rather than just hearing. For me, it’s become an essential tool that enhances both teaching and learning every day.
My Buying Guides on Doc Camera For Classroom
When I first started looking for a doc camera for my classroom, I realized how important it is to choose the right one that fits both my teaching style and technical needs. Here’s what I considered and what helped me make the best choice.
1. Understanding What a Doc Camera Is
A document camera, or doc camera, is basically a modern overhead projector that lets me display documents, books, or even 3D objects onto a screen or monitor in real-time. It’s incredibly useful for making lessons more interactive and ensuring every student can see the material clearly.
2. Resolution and Image Quality
One of the first things I checked was the resolution. Higher resolution means clearer and sharper images, which is crucial when showing detailed text or small objects. I aimed for at least Full HD (1080p), but some cameras offer 4K resolution for even better clarity.
3. Frame Rate and Smoothness
A smooth video feed is important, especially if I’m demonstrating experiments or flipping through pages quickly. I looked for cameras with at least 30 frames per second (fps), which provides a fluid viewing experience without lag.
4. Zoom and Focus Capabilities
I needed a camera with good optical zoom and autofocus features. Optical zoom lets me enlarge objects without losing image quality, and autofocus ensures the image stays sharp even when I move things around. This was a game-changer for showing detailed diagrams or small text.
5. Connectivity Options
My classroom setup includes a projector and a computer, so I made sure the doc camera had multiple connectivity options like HDMI, USB, and VGA. USB connectivity also allowed me to use it as a webcam for virtual lessons, which was very handy.
6. Portability and Size
Since I sometimes move between classrooms, I preferred a lightweight and compact doc camera that’s easy to carry and set up. Some models fold flat or come with carrying cases, which adds to convenience.
7. Lighting and Image Enhancement
Good built-in lighting helps when the classroom is dim or when the object doesn’t have enough light. Some doc cameras come with adjustable LED lights or image enhancement features that improve visibility without glare.
8. Software Compatibility and Features
I looked for doc cameras that come with user-friendly software for annotation, recording, and capturing images. Compatibility with popular platforms and ease of use made my teaching workflow smoother and more interactive.
9. Price and Warranty
Finally, I balanced features with price. Doc cameras range widely in cost, so I set a budget but made sure not to compromise on essential functions. Also, a good warranty and customer support gave me peace of mind.
10. Reviews and Recommendations
Before making my final decision, I read reviews from other educators and watched demo videos. Hearing about real classroom experiences helped me avoid common pitfalls and choose a reliable model.
